Isaiah 19:25

Context
19:25 The Lord who commands armies will pronounce a blessing over the earth, saying, 1  “Blessed be my people, Egypt, and the work of my hands, Assyria, and my special possession, 2  Israel!”

[19:25]  1 tn Heb “which the Lord who commands armies [traditionally, the Lord of hosts] will bless [it], saying.” The third masculine singular suffix on the form בֵּרֲכוֹ (berakho) should probably be emended to a third feminine singular suffix בֵּרֲכָהּ (berakhah), for its antecedent would appear to be the feminine noun אֶרֶץ (’erets, “earth”) at the end of v. 24.

[19:25]  2 tn Or “my inheritance” (NAB, NASB, NIV).
